ConfigCRU - Telemetry Bitfield


"Configuration bits read from the CRU" (APP/LHK)

View Options: (help)

Definition:

    Alignment:2-byte boundary
    APID:691/0x2B3
    Attribute(s):
    C type:char
    Length: 8 bits (1 byte)

Description:

    Configuration bits read from the CRU

Layout: (hide detail; help)

    ConfigCRU (bf)
    |  Paduc5 spare (0-4)
    |  select gbm (5) ... pps (6)
    |  switch internal_pps (7)
    

    typedef struct _LHK_ConfigCRU_Bfl {
    
        #if ENDIANNESS_IS_BIG
    
        /* Explicit 5 bit pad in unsigned char */
        char                 spare:5;
    
        /* Primary/redundant selector */
        char                 gbm:1;
    
        /* Primary/redundant selector */
        char                 pps:1;
    
        /* A switch (usually a power switch) */
        char                 internal_pps:1;
    
        #elif ENDIANNESS_IS_LITTLE
    
        /* A switch (usually a power switch) */
        char                 internal_pps:1;
    
        /* Primary/redundant selector */
        char                 pps:1;
    
        /* Primary/redundant selector */
        char                 gbm:1;
    
        /* Explicit 5 bit pad in unsigned char */
        char                 spare:5;
    
        #else
    
        #error _FILE_ ENDIANNESS NOT DEFINED
    
        #endif
    
    } __attribute__((packed)) LHK_ConfigCRU_Bfl;
    
    typedef union _LHK_ConfigCRU {
    
        /* underlying char */
        char                            ui;
    
        /* struct mapped bitfield */
        struct _LHK_ConfigCRU_Bfl       bf;
    
    } LHK_ConfigCRU;
